### Rebalancer: smarter truck routing for PedalPool

Quick one for the sync: this PR swaps the greedy station-fill logic for a scored approach. We now weigh dock deficit, forecast demand from the Larkton model, and truck travel time, instead of just chasing the emptiest station. In backtests on three weeks of data, morning stockouts drop ~22% with the same fleet. The scorer is driven by a few knobs we'll likely retune after launch, currently set as follows.

constants for yagaf-taweg:
WEIGHTS = {
    "belael": 881,
    "pelael": 167,
    "ulaix": 116,
}

Ticket #2907 — Signature check fails on report builder export

Support: customers exporting from the Tallyvane report builder see a signature verification error after the sorting-stability patch. The patch changed row ordering in grouped exports, which altered the serialized payload, so exports signed before the patch now fail verification against cached manifests. Advise customers to regenerate reports; old exports cannot be re-verified. Fresh exports are signed with the key below.

signing key of fadug-haweg = bky19_x2JJNa4RuE34mQa9TgK

**Ticket VX-2281: Signature check failing on fd-hunt builds**

While chasing the leaked file descriptor in the Lanternfall socket pool, CI started rejecting the fd-tracer artifact with a signature mismatch. Root cause: the tracer bundle was re-signed mid-pipeline with last quarter's revoked key. The descriptor leak itself is unrelated — keep bisecting the pool shutdown path. For new team members: re-sign locally before pushing to the staging shelf. Use the current verification key, which follows here.

deploy key for kahag-kagaf: bky9_uLYdkfG6Z

Meeting notes — transport briefing, 14 May

Discussed the crate of survey instruments bound for the Pellham ridge site. Theodolites calibrated Tuesday; crate sealed and weatherproofed. Coordinator to schedule a morning run to avoid the gravel road after rain. Driver carries the calibration certificates, not the site office. Hand-over instruction for the courier follows below.

handover note for yawig-tagug: the ralael eliion courier leaves the ulaax frair olidor ledger at gate 3456 under passcode 367212